facebooktwitterpinterest

Reviews, get directions and contact details for El Picosito

El Picosito
Address: 8277 Broadway , Elmhurst 11373, NY, US
State: NY
City: Elmhurst
Zip Code: 11373


Similar places near
Genesis Genesis 357 miles
Juquila Mexican Cuisine Juquila Mexican Cuisine 411 miles JUQUILA MEXICAN CUISINE INNOVATIVE MEXICAN FOOD
Patacon Pisao Patacon Pisao 427 miles Amazing the chicken is super flavorful and juicy and the green and pink-ish type sauc...
Comment on this business

to add El Picosito map to your website;